Default Parameters for AspDotNetAppTest

This test proactively alerts administrators to potential request processing bottlenecks in any AppDomain, promptly identifies the AppDomain that is utilizing its cache ineffectively, instantly captures errors (if any) in the AppDomain and brings them to the notice of administrators, and rapidly notifies administrators if any AppDomain is overloaded with sessions or is abandoning/timing out sessions at a brisk pace.

This page depicts the default parameters that need to be configured for the AspDotNetAppTest.

  • The TEST PERIOD list box helps the user to decide how often this test needs to be executed.

  • Once the necessary values have been provided, clicking on the UPDATE button will register the changes made.

When changing default configurations of tests, the values with “$” indicate variables that will be replaced by the eG system according to the specific server being managed - for instance, $hostName is the host/nickname of the target host, $port is the port number of the server being monitored. E.g., for a server xyz:80, $hostName will be changed automatically by the eG manager to “xyz” and $port will be changed to “80” when configuring a test.
